The Party Wall Act: Crucial Insights for Homeowners
The Party Wall Act is a crucial piece of legislation that governs the obligations and entitlements of property owners regarding work carried out near or on a party wall. A party wall is typically a joint wall between two properties, such as in terraced or semi-detached houses. Under this Act, homeowners are obligated to inform their neighbors before commencing any construction work that could affect the structure or integrity of the party wall. This legal requirement guarantees that all parties are aware and can address potential issues proactively.
For homeowners, understanding when a Party Wall Notice is necessary is important. Generally, if you plan to carry out building work that involves altering a shared wall or constructing near a property boundary, you must serve a Party Wall Notice to your neighboring neighbor. The notice must contain details about the planned work, allowing your neighbor the opportunity to respond, request further information, or raise issues. Failure to serve this notice can lead to disputes and might hinder the construction process.
The Party Wall Act also defines the procedures for sorting out disagreements between neighbors. If a property owner does not agree with the planned work, they can appoint a surveyor to help facilitate the situation. Surveyors play a crucial role in examining the potential consequences on both properties and can offer solutions that protect the interests of both parties.
